axiom of empty set. formal statement. axiom _ of _ the _ empty _ set > formal statement. in the formal language of the zermelo – fraenkel axioms, the axiom reads : x y ¬ ( y ∈ x ) { \ displaystyle \ exists x \, \ forall y \, \ lnot ( y \ in x ) } or in words : there is a set such that no element is a member of it.

universe of discourse. summary. domain _ of _ discourse. in the formal sciences, the domain of discourse, also called the universe of discourse, universal set, or simply universe, is the set of entities over which certain variables of interest in some formal treatment may range.

character defamation. former soviet union. injurious _ falsehood > laws by jurisdiction > former soviet union. in the former soviet union, defamatory insults can " only constitute a criminal offence, not a civil wrong ".

working saturday. subbotnik. working _ saturday > subbotnik. in the former soviet union, subbotniks were days of voluntary unpaid labor.

hamburger bun. yugoslavia and serbia. steak _ burger > variations > yugoslavia and serbia. in the former yugoslavia, and originally in serbia, there is a local version of the hamburger known as the pljeskavica. it is often served as a patty but may also have a bun.

cheek kissing. southeastern europe. cheek _ kissing > europe > southeastern europe. males usually slightly bump their heads or just touch their cheeks ( no kissing ) so to masculinize the act. females practice the usual left to right cheek kissing. albanian old women often kiss four times, so two times on each cheek.
